Frequently asked questions on the trip Bremen - Oslo

  1. How much does a cheap train ticket from Bremen to Oslo cost?

    The average train ticket price from Bremen to Oslo is US$103. The best way to find cheap train tickets from Bremen to Oslo is to book your tickets as early as possible. Prices tend to rise as your travel date approaches, so book in advance to secure the best prices!

  2. How long is the train trip from Bremen to Oslo?

    A train trip between Bremen and Oslo is around 21h 10m, although the fastest train will take about 18h 40m. This is the time it takes to travel the 478 miles that separates the two cities.

  3. How many daily train are there between Bremen and Oslo?

    The number of trains from Bremen to Oslo can differ depending on the day of the week. On average, there is 1. Some trains are direct while others have layovers. Simplify your train trip from Bremen to Oslo by comparing and selecting the train that fits your travel style and budget on Busbud.

Did you know?

The magnetic levitation train (Maglev for short) is currently the fastest train in the world. With a speed of 603 km/ h, it is closely followed by the French high-speed train (574.8 km / h) which remains in 2020, the fastest train to date

The first high-speed train line was inaugurated in 1964, in Japan, to connect Tokyo with Osaka. It was during the Olympics that the first passengers travelled aboard the Shinkansen at a speed of 210 km / h.

You can find dogs as passengers on the trains of Moscow, where there is a large number of stray dogs. Over time, the dogs have learned the inner workings of the rail system and it is not uncommon to find one travelling between the city and the suburbs.
